I see the below information on Diamonds web site.

Your K56flex modem only has enough memory to support one protocol at a time -
either K56flex or V.90. If you upgrade before your ISP does, you will be limited to
modem speeds of 33.6Kbps and below. If this happens, reflash your modem to a
previous version of firmware per the instructions for your operating system. Note: If
your ISP is using Livingston PortMaster 3 equipment, they are currently unable to
support V.90 for Supra 56K modems. Use K56flex connections when dialing into
this equipment for now.
